A One Bedroom Second Floor Retirement Apartment with Far Reaching Views

Introduction

Located on the second floor, the property enjoys the afternoon sun and an ever-changing street view across the roof tops to Worlebury Hill and in the southern distance, the Mendip Hill range. There is a good-sized lounge, kitchen with integrated appliances, double bedroom and modern shower room. Well presented decoratively with coving to ceilings.

Fussells Court is in a great location, just a short level walk from the local village High Street with excellent amenities including; a post office, pharmacy, doctors, hairdressers, bakers, bank, butcher supermarket, public houses and cafés. Bus routes to Weston Town Centre and sea front are also very close at hand, as is the route to Bristol and destinations further afield. The property was developed by multi-award winning McCarthy and Stone specifically for those over 60 years of age.

Fussells Court enjoys a host of communal amenities for the benefit of home owners not least of which is the beautiful communal lounge overlooking the well managed development gardens that are adjacent to the open recreation ground. There is a lift serving all floors, an alternative stair lift, a games/TV room, mobility scooter store and laundry room. Further peace-of-mind is found in the service provided by the House Manager who will oversee the smooth running of the development. There is also a 24-hour emergency call system in the apartments and communal areas. A guest suite is available to receive family and friends for which a small charge of £25 per night is made.

This is a friendly and welcoming development and Home Owners can participate in an amazing range of activities including; weekly coffee mornings, vintage tea parties, Macmillan Coffee Mornings, rnli fundraisers, support for mind, fund raising for Age UK and the local food bank. In addition, we have a weekly hairdresser who has use of the kitchen facilities within the games room and a choice of four visiting podiatrists - advance bookings accepted. The House Manager organises fortnightly fish and chip events which are very popular. A Knit & Natter group meets every Wednesday and everyone is welcome to join in. McCarthy Stone works closely with Morrisons Supermarket, and home owners can place a telephone order for their weekly groceries - with no delivery fee. This is a prompt and reliable service aimed specifically at McCarthy Stone homeowners. The development is in easy distance of the local pharmacies, all who deliver medications to Fussells Court.

Service Charge

• Cleaning of communal windows
• Water rates for communal areas and apartments
• Electricity, heating, lighting and power to communal areas
• 24-hour emergency call system
• Upkeep of gardens and grounds
• Repairs and maintenance to the interior and exterior communal areas
• Contingency fund including internal and external redecoration of communal areas
• Buildings insurance
The service charge does not cover external costs such as your Council Tax, electricity or TV, but does include the cost of your House Manager, your water rates, the 24-hour emergency call system, the heating and maintenance of all communal areas, exterior property maintenance and gardening.
